Singer Aziz Azion plans to conquer Ugandan music again.

BigEyeUg3By BigEyeUg3March 10, 2015
Share
Facebook Twitter Telegram WhatsApp

Aziz Azion 11

Musician Aziz Azion who was a force to reckon with in the industry back in the day is back.

Aziz, who was a hit maker back in 2009 and 2010 with love ballads that won fan’s hearts to his music has laid a plan to re-conquer the hearts of Ugandans.

News on our desks indicates that Aziz is working so hard to sell his latest song Sweetest Taboo. Sources from his music camp say that the song which was released at the beginning of 2015 is Aziz’s only hope to make it back to the top.

Sweetest Taboo is one of those songs that you can use to cajole your lover and make them feel really special. Whether this song will get Aziz out of the music gutter to the top is a thing we wait to see.
